The story of Thelma Walton began in 1906 in Shelby County, Alabama, USA. In 1920, Thelma Walton resided in Oxmoor, Jefferson, Alabama, USA. In 1930, Thelma Walton resided in Precinct 09, Precinct 9, Jefferson, Alabama, USA. Thelma Walton married George Bean Redwine, and had children including Elisa Redwine, Georgia Mae Redwine, James Ernest Slim Redwine Sr, L V Redwine, Louis Charles Redwine, Mackie B Mack Redwine, Robert Lee Redwine Walton, Ruby Lee Redwine, Willie B Redwine. Thelma Walton passed away in 1944 in Jefferson County, Alabama.
